Kernel/armv7 - Bugfixes
[tpg/acess2.git] / Modules / IPStack / ipstack.h
index b0dff23..e51fded 100644 (file)
@@ -97,6 +97,7 @@ struct sSocketFile
 };
 
 static const tMacAddr cMAC_BROADCAST = {{0xFF,0xFF,0xFF,0xFF,0xFF,0xFF}};
+static const tMacAddr cMAC_ZERO = {{0x00,0x00,0x00,0x00,0x00,0x00}};
 
 #define MAC_SET(t,v)   memcpy(&(t),&(v),sizeof(tMacAddr))
 #define IP4_SET(t,v)   (t).L = (v).L;
@@ -116,8 +117,8 @@ static const tMacAddr cMAC_BROADCAST = {{0xFF,0xFF,0xFF,0xFF,0xFF,0xFF}};
 
 extern int     IPStack_AddFile(tSocketFile *File);
 extern int     IPStack_GetAddressSize(int AddressType);
-extern int     IPStack_CompareAddress(int AddressType, void *Address1, void *Address2, int CheckBits);
-extern const char      *IPStack_PrintAddress(int AddressType, void *Address);
+extern int     IPStack_CompareAddress(int AddressType, const void *Address1, const void *Address2, int CheckBits);
+extern const char      *IPStack_PrintAddress(int AddressType, const void *Address);
 
 extern tRoute  *IPStack_FindRoute(int AddressType, tInterface *Interface, void *Address);
 

UCC git Repository :: git.ucc.asn.au